Country-Style Huckleberry Rhubarb Pie

Country-Style Huckleberry Rhubarb Pie: A Summer Must-Bake

A delightful summer dessert featuring sweet huckleberries and tart rhubarb in a flaky crust, perfect for gatherings.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 1 hour
Cooling Time 4 hours
Total Time 5 hours 20 minutes
Servings: 8 slices
Course: Desserts
Cuisine: American
Calories: 250

Ingredients
  

For the Filling
  • 2 cups Huckleberries fresh or frozen
  • 2 cups Rhubarb chopped, tender and vibrant
  • 3/4 cups Sugar adjust based on huckleberry sweetness
  • 1/4 cups Cornstarch or tapioca flour
  • 1 teaspoon Spices e.g., cinnamon or nutmeg
For the Pie Crust
  • 2 cups Flour whole wheat optional
  • 1 cup Butter unsalted
  • 1 quantity Pie Crust homemade or store-bought

Equipment

  • mixing bowl
  • Rolling Pin
  • Pie dish
  • Baking sheet
  • Wire rack

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Gather all ingredients and pre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Prepare the pie crust by combining flour and butter, then gradually adding ice water until the dough forms.
  3. Mix huckleberries and rhubarb in a bowl, add sugar, cornstarch, and spices. Let sit for 10-15 minutes.
  4. Pour fruit mixture into the chilled pie crust and spread evenly.
  5. Roll out another piece of dough for the top crust or create a lattice top and seal edges.
  6. Cut vents in the top crust for steam to escape.
  7. Bake on a baking sheet for 50-60 minutes until golden brown and filling bubbles.
  8. Cool on a wire rack for 3-4 hours before slicing.

Notes

You can adjust the spices and sugar amount based on the sweetness of your huckleberries and tartness of your rhubarb.
